Understanding the patient journey in an under-diagnosed urological condition

The challenge

  • Understand patient journey from symptoms to diagnosis and treatment, including language used and emotional impact

  • Validate diagnosis and treatment rates

  • Quantify patient pathways, time to treatment, HCPs seen and size of population likely to benefit from/use new product

The approach

  • Face-to-face, in-depth interviews with patients in 3 EU countries

  • Screening of large consumer panels to validate prevalence of condition

  • Extended screening of those with the condition to validate diagnosis & treatment rates

  • Detailed online survey among potential candidates for the new product
